#5982d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5982d8 is composed of 34.9% red, 51%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.8% cyan, 39.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 220.6 degrees, a saturation of 62% and a lightness of 59.8%. #5982d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#0005b1.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#5982d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020409 is the darkest color, while #f8f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5982d8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989899 is the less saturated color, while #3977f8 is the most saturated one.
